I am a web developer,

Recently (this week and last) my firefox has been caching very old resources. If i update a pages html, i can see that change on a refresh, but and css or js changes i make do not reflect. Every time i load a site i have to do a [shift + refresh]. Even if i clear my cache in the preferences it will not solve the problem.

The only way i can make firefox load the new page resources is via a app called "clean my mac 2" where i have to do a application reset.

I do this 5 or 6 times a day and the rest of the time i still have to [shift + refresh] to get the updated content.

Valittu ratkaisu

It is possible that the cookies.sqlite file that stores the cookies is corrupted.

Rename (or delete) cookies.sqlite (cookies.sqlite.old) and delete other present cookie files like cookies.sqlite-journal in the Firefox profile folder in case the file cookies.sqlite got corrupted.

You can also check if DOM Storage is enabled.
